Impossible citizenship to get
UAE is a very common example when people talk about impossible citizenships to obtain. You can be born and live in this country for 20 years, and you will still not be able to get it. Those are their rules – they simply don’t give citizenship to foreigners, period.
However, the ruler of the country has almost limitless power, and if he decides to give citizenship to someone that is entirely possible.
More realistic examples in Eastern Europe
Serbia is a country that doesn’t officially offer citizenship by investment, however, it is possible to get it if you are significant enough. For example, foreign investors who brought lots of money in the country and employed local people were given so-called ‘’honor citizenships’’ and a Serbian passport.
A similar thing existed in Montenegro, long before they introduced their citizenship by investment program.
